A quick mini-tutorial for those who wanted to know how I color-tint my line art and grayscale pics in Photoshop. I hope it's helpful to you; sorry for all of the caps, my Photoshop has this enduring glitch that makes ALL of the text turn out uppercase. I kid you not.
Picture used is this one: Hetalia Practice.
The version of Photoshop I used is Photoshop CS2, but really any digital art program with layer blending modes should be able to create a very similar effect.
